Ostatnio przedstawiałem wam działanie rozszerzenia Controllers for All na przykładzie kontrolera DualShock 4, który nie oszukujmy się jest drogi. Oczywiście ma on tańszą alternatywę i jest nią poprzednia wersja kontrolera przeznaczonego dla konsoli PlayStation i, jak się okazuje również do iUrządzeń.
DualShocka 3 można kupić relatywnie tanio, nawet używany egzemplarz w dobrym stanie da się ?wygrzebać? za 70 zł Jeżeli zamawiacie go przez portale aukcyjne, uważajcie, bo możecie natknąć się na podróbki, których jest bez liku. Żeby być pewnym, co do oryginalności sprzętu należy kupić kontroler o oznaczeniu CECHZC2E. Czasem można natknąć się na kontroler z literą U na końcu oznaczenia, fakt jest on oryginalny, ale dużo gorszej jakości.
Instrukcję podzieliłem na parę części. Jeżeli macie iUrządzenie, jedyne wymagania to:
- Jailbreak
- DualShock 3
- rozszerzenie Controllers for All
I. Jailbreak i instalacja rozszerzenia
01. Wykonujemy Jailbreak iUrządzenia za pomocą TaiG ? link do instrukcji.
02. Uruchamiamy Cydię i przechodzimy do Źródeł.
03. Stukamy na Edytuj, a potem Dodaj i wklepujemy adres repozytorium insanelyi: repo.insanelyi.com/.
04. Instalujemy rozszerzenie Controllers for All.
II. Sparowanie kontrolera z iUrządzeniem
Robimy to tylko raz dla urządzenia, z którym chcemy sparować DualShocka 3.
Pobieramy program SixPair: ? tutaj znajdziecie wersje dla Mac/Windows i Linuksa.
Mac:
01. Pobieramy program.
02. Podpinamy iUrządzenie i kontroler urządzenia z systemem OS X.
03. Klikamy na przycisk pair.
04. Odpinamy kontroler i teraz będziemy mogli używać go z iUrządzeniem, do którego został przypisany
Windows:
01. Pobieramy program.
02. Podpinamy iUrządzenie i kontroler do urządzenia z systemem operacyjnym Windows.
03. Uruchamiamy program i podajemy adres Bluetooth iUrządzenia, z którym parujemy kontroler (znajdziemy go w Ustawienia ? Ogólne ? To urządzenie ? Bluetooth ? przepisujemy cyfry i litery do okienka w programu)
04. Klikamy na Update i odłączamy kontroler od komputera. Teraz możemy go używać z naszym urządzeniem mobilnym.
Jeżeli kontroler po połączeniu nie będzie działał, należy użyć SixPair w wersji 0.1.0.
Linux:
01. Pobieramy i kompilujemy program
02. Podpinamy iUrządzenie i kontroler do urządzenia z Linuksem
03. Uruchamiamy SixPair, podajemy adres Bluetooth, jako pierwszy parametr CLI
04. Odłączamy kontroler, po czym możemy go używać z naszym iUrządzeniem
III. Konfiguracja Btstack i Controllers for All
01. Wchodzimy do Ustawienia ? BTStack i uruchamiamy BTStack, należy pamiętać o wyłączeniu wcześniej Bluetooth
02. Przechodzimy do Ustawienia ? Controllers for All ? Controller type ? wybieramy rodzaj kontrolera (domyślnie jest ustawiony DualShock 3)
Jedyne, co nam pozostaje po przebrnięciu przez całą operację, to uruchomienie gry wymagającej kontrolera MFi.